The government plans to increase tobacco excise taxes by 20% in 2027 and introduce a 6% excise tax on gambling and lottery participation. This is part of the fiscal policy project approved by the Executive, which aims to provide predictability for businesses and budget planning. The excise tax on tobacco products will rise by 20% in 2027, with further increases in subsequent years. Additionally, the project includes new excise taxes on non-nicotine liquids for e-cigarettes and sugary carbonated drinks. The proposed changes also involve a 10% increase in excise taxes for most goods and a 20% increase for diesel fuel. The fiscal policy project has been sent to Parliament for review.
